Flesnolk posted:

Why do the donation contests say no donation necessary for entry, seems contradictory

because requiring 'donations' to enter a contest is illegal. usually the ways to apply without donating are just made a pain in the rear end to dissuade lazy people from bothering. thats why contests like that always say your donation will make you 'automatically entered' for the contest
